What's The Definition Of Atony?
[n] lack of normal muscular tension or tonus
Synonyms | Synonyms for Atony: amyotonia | atonia | atonicity Related Terms | Find terms related to Atony: adynamia | anemia | blah feeling | bloodlessness | cachexia | cachexy | cowardice | debilitation | debility | dullness | etiolation | faintness | fatigue | feebleness | flabbiness | flaccidity | impotence | languishment | languor | lassitude | listlessness | prostration | sluggishness | softness | strengthlessness | weakliness | weakness | weariness Atony In Webster's Dictionary \At"o*ny\, n. [Gr. ? slackness; 'a priv. + ? tone,
strength, ? to stretch: cf. F. atonie.] (Med.)
Want of tone; weakness of the system, or of any organ,
especially of such as are contractile.
